Grayson County was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They lost 8-2 to the Chilhowie Warriors. The contest marked the Blue Devils' lowest-scoring matchup so far this season.
Grayson County now has a losing record of 3-4. As for Chilhowie, the win keeps they at an undefeated 7-0.
Looking ahead, Grayson County will square off against Holston at 5:00 p.m. on Wednesday. As for Chilhowie, they will face off against Fort Chiswell at 5:00 p.m. on Wednesday. The Pioneers have struggled to contain batters this season (they've allowed 7.2 runs per game on average), something the Warriors will no doubt try to take advantage of.
